Roasted Chicken Breast with Lemon and Thyme
  • Serves: 4 People
  • Prepare Time: 15 minutes
  • Cooking Time: 30 minutes
  • Calories: 320
  • Difficulty: Easy
Print

This Roasted Chicken Breast with Lemon and Thyme is a simple yet sophisticated dish that bursts with fresh flavors! Juicy chicken breasts are seasoned with fragrant thyme and zesty lemon, then roasted to golden perfection. It’s a light and delicious meal that’s perfect for any night of the week!

Ingredients

Directions

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per or foil for easy cleanup.
  2. Pat 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ts dry with paper towels. Season both sides generously with salt and pepper.
  3. In a small bowl, mix together the zest and juice of 1 lemon, 2 tablespoons of olive oil, 1 tablespoon of chopped fresh thyme leaves, and 2 minced garlic cloves. Rub this mixture all over the chicken breasts, ensuring they are well coated.
  4. Place the chicken breasts on the prepared baking sheet. Roast in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through and re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C).
  5. Remove the chicken from the oven and let it rest for 5 minutes before serving. This allows the juices to redistribute, ensuring moist and tender chicken.
  6. Serve the roasted chicken breasts hot, garnished with extra fresh thyme and lemon slices if desired. Pair with a side of roasted vegetables or a fresh salad for a complete meal!
